Gene Editing Market Expected to Grow to $22.87 Billion by 2032
Advancements in CRISPR and other gene editing platforms drive market expansion, but skilled workforce shortages pose challenges.

The global gene editing market was valued at $9.78 billion in 2024 and is projected to reach $22.87 billion by 2032, growing at a CAGR of 12.06%. The market growth is driven by the increasing adoption of precision genetic modification technologies across therapeutic, research, and diagnostic applications, as well as rising demand for personalized medicine and expanding treatment pipelines for genetic disorders.
Why it matters
The gene editing market's rapid expansion reflects the growing importance of precision medicine and the potential of advanced genetic modification tools like CRISPR to treat a wide range of genetic disorders. However, the market faces significant challenges, including skilled workforce shortages and concerns over off-target effects, which could limit broader clinical adoption and commercialization.
The details
The gene editing market is segmented by offering (products and services), technology (CRISPR, TALENs, etc.), application (therapeutic, diagnostic, etc.), and end-user (pharmaceutical/biotech companies, research institutes, etc.). CRISPR technology dominates the market, accounting for 61% of the share in 2025, due to its superior efficiency and cost-effectiveness compared to alternative genome editing tools. The therapeutic segment is expected to see the fastest growth, driven by the increasing prevalence of genetic disorders and the effectiveness of gene editing therapies. Pharmaceutical and biotech companies are the largest end-users, leveraging gene editing products for therapeutic application development.
- The global gene editing market was valued at $9.78 billion in 2024.
- The market is projected to reach $10.31 billion in 2025 and $22.87 billion by 2032.
- Vertex Pharmaceuticals received authorization from Saudi Arabia's Food and Drug Authority for its CRISPR/Cas9 gene-edited therapy in January 2024.
- The Children's Hospital of Philadelphia and Penn Medicine successfully treated a child with severe carbamoyl phosphate synthetase 1 deficiency using customized CRISPR gene editing therapy in May 2025.
- EditCo Bio launched its XDel Knockout Cells, a CRISPR gene editing product, in January 2025.

What’s next
The U.S. Government Accountability Office reported in March 2023 concerning shortages in current and projected laboratory and biomanufacturing technicians supporting regenerative medicine and advanced therapy development, which could impact the gene editing market's growth trajectory.
